This recipe was extracted from A lady of good taste (1954) by Mary Katherine Reynolds Babcock, page 9. The excerpt below is the record exactly as published.

Iced Borscht 4 cups strong meat stock grated lemon rind 8 medium size beets, grated salt y cup old Burgundy cayenne pepper 2 tablespoons tomato paste sour cream 2 crushed bayleaves hot new potato for each cup 1 tablespoon lemon juice 4 egg whites, beaten stiff
